I am 2 years out from an anchor cut TT with muscle tightening.  I am having horrible bloating, constipation and am totally unable to pass gas.  My bariatric surgeon went in and repaired an internal hernia and removed scar tissue but this has not touched the bloating issue.  It is so uncomfortable I can hardly breath some times.  I have gained about 5 pounds since my TT - I would not imagine this amount would make me so miserable.

Has anyone else experienced these symptoms?  Has anyone developed IBS since TT surgery?    If I have to live with this feeling for the rest of my life I will have to say I wish I had never had this done even though I love the results.

I only have bloating issues when I eat too many carbs or foods that I *know* I shouldnt have, but, I had a different WLS...  Have you tried a good probiotic, and keeping a food journal to see if it may be an intolerance youve developed?  Celiac, lactose, etc can become issues at ANY time in your life.  Id suspect something like that over your plastics.

Maybe it's the shakes. After 4 years of using whey and having constipation and bloating I finally switched to a plant based protein powder and within 2 days my tummy cleared up. But I know how miserable this condition is. It's funny because I can drink milk, eat cheese and yogurt and any dairy, but those darn whey based shakes kill my stomach.
